Crown Lands Office, Nelson,
March 2, 1865.

NOTICE is hereby given, that, in
accordance with the provisions of the
Nelson Waste Lands Act, 1863, the follow-
ing sections are withdrawn from sale, viz.:β€”

Nos. 78, 80, 82, 84, 86, 88, and 90, in the
District of Upper Motueka.

J. C. RICHMOND,
Commissioner.

IN THE SUPREME COURT OF NEW
ZEALAND, MIDDLE DISTRICT.

In the matter of the "Debtors and Credi-
tors Act, 1862," and in the matter
of the Petition of ISRAEL JOHNS and
THOMAS TREWHEELLAR, of the City
of Nelson, in the Middle District,
Millers, Bakers, and Confectioners;
and in the matter of the Petition of
J. H. LEVIEN and Co., and others,
Creditors of the above-named Israel
Johns and THOMAS TREWHEELLAR.

On Friday, the 24th day of February, 1865.

UPON reading the Petition of the
above-named Israel Johns and Thomas
Trewheellar, and the Petition of the above-
named J. H. Levien and Co., and others,
Creditors of the said Israel Johns and Thomas
Trewheellar; upon reading the several sche-
dules and affidavits to the said Petitions
respectively annexed; and upon hearing Mr.
Hart, of counsel, for the said Petitioners:
It is ordered, that, unless cause to the con-
trary be shown at Wellington, before the
20th day of March now next ensuing, a
MEETING of the CREDITORS of the
said Israel Johns Trewheellar
be held on such day, in the month of April,
now next ensuing, and at such place as the
Registrar at Nelson, of the Supreme Court
of New Zealand, shall fix for that purpose,
for the purpose of recommending to this
Court the Trustees to be appointed, of the
Estate and Effects of the said Israel Johns
and Thomas Trewheellar, for the benefit of
their Creditors, according to the provisions
of the "Debtors and Creditors Act, 1862;"
and for the further purpose of recommending
to this Court the mode to be adopted for
carrying on and winding up the business of
the said Petitioners, Israel Johns and
Thomas Trewheellar, for the benefit of their
said Creditors.

By the Court.
L.S.
R. R. S.

IN THE SUPREME COURT OF NEW
ZEALAND, MIDDLE DISTRICT.

In the matter of the "Debtors and Credi-
tors Act, 1862," and in the matter of
the Petition of ISRAEL JOHNS and
THOMAS TREWHEELLAR, of the City
of Nelson, in the Middle District,
Millers, Bakers, and Confectioners.

On Friday, the 24th day of February, 1865.

UPON reading the Petition of the
above-named Israel Johns and Thomas
Trewheellar, in filed in this Court, and the
several schedules and affidavits thereto
annexed, and upon hearing Mr. Hart, of
counsel for the said Petitioners: It is ordered
that the said Petition shall be set down for
hearing, at the Supreme Court House, Nel-
son, upon a day in the month of May, now
next ensuing, to be fixed by the Registrar at
Nelson of the Supreme Court: And it is fur-
ther ordered that, until the day so to be fixed
as hereinbefore mentioned for the hearing of
the said Petition, the Persons and Estate of
the said Israel Johns and Thomas Trewheel-
lar be protected from arrest, execution, or
other legal process; and further, that until
the said day so to be fixed as aforesaid, the
Estate and Effects of the said Israel Johns
and Thomas Trewheellar be placed under
sequestration, in the hands of John Beit, of
the City of Nelson, aforesaid, Merchant;
JOSEPH HENRY LEVIEN, of the same city,
Merchant; and THOMAS CAWTHRON, of the
same city, Commission Agent, for the benefit
of the Creditors of the said Israel Johns and
Thomas Trewheellar; according to the pro-
visions of the "Debtors and Creditors Act,
1862;" unless, as to so much of this Order
as vests the Estate and Effects of the said
Israel Johns and Thomas Trewheellar in the
said John Beit, Joseph Henry Levien, and
Thomas Cawthron, cause to the contrary be
shown at Wellington, before the 20th day of
March now next ensuing.

L.S.
By the Court.
R. R. S.
